Feeney’s Garden Center, a beloved Feasterville staple, is closing its doors for good, according to a staff report from 6abc.
The business, which has been serving the community for over seven decades, announced its plans to close last week on social media.
“The decision was not made lightly, and we are deeply grateful for the love, support and loyalty you have shown us over the years,” stated the post. “You all have been more than customers, you have been family.”
Feeney’s did not provide a reason for going out of business.
The closing sale started on Friday.
Founded in 1954 by James Feeney, the business started out as a roadside nursery and garden center that offered trees, shrubs, and fertilizer to novices of gardening, as well as landscape professionals. Over time, the business steadily grew, providing a commitment to quality merchandise and service.
